spanning-tree mode
To switch between PVST+ and MST modes, use the spanning-tree mode command. To return to the
default settings, use the no form of this command.
Syntax Description
pvst
mst
rapid-pvst
Command Default
PVST+ mode
Command Modes
Global configuration mode
Command History
Release
12.1(8a)EW
12.1(19)EW
Usage Guidelines
Be careful when using the spanning-tree mode command to switch between PVST+ and MST modes.
Caution
When you enter the command, all spanning-tree instances are stopped for the previous mode and
restarted in the new mode. Using this command may cause disruption of user traffic.
Examples
The following example shows how to switch to MST mode:
Switch(config)# spanning-tree mode mst
Switch(config)#
The following example shows how to return to the default mode (PVST):
Switch(config)# no spanning-tree mode
Switch(config)#
